The
Dali Wireless family of multi-band Remote Radio Head (RRH) units is an
industry leading wide-band system designed to enable deployment of
distributed Base Transceiver Station (BTS) for GSM/LTE, CDMA/LTE,
TD-SCDMA, and WiMAX wireless networks. Built on patented Digital
Pre-Distortion (DPD), Crest Factor reduction (CFR) algorithms, and
patented n-way Doherty PA configurations, Dali RRH units offer a
breakthrough performance in efficiency, linearity and instantaneous
bandwidth. This advanced performance is delivered in the industry's
smallest mechanical package, with special attention to rugged design
and ease of installation.
The RRH unit is one of the
main building blocks of the distributed BTS. It contains RF circuits
for amplification (PA and LNA) and conversion, and digital circuitries
for baseband processing. The RRHU is located close to the antenna, and
hence helps reduce coaxial feed line RF losses, leading to increased
system efficiency, reduced cooling requirements and small physical
size. The RRHU is connected to the main portion of the BTS via a fiber
optic link based on CPRI interface. Dual optical interface enables
connection of multiple RRHUs in a daisy chain configuration. Placement
flexibility allows easy deployment of Diversity and MIMO configurations.
